Abstract
Disclosed are a display device and method of driving the same in which a display panel may include a plurality of gate lines, a plurality of data lines and a touch panel, the touch panel including a first touch electrode group where s number of horizontal electrodes and k (which is less than s) number of longitudinal electrodes cross each other; and a touch sensing unit that during a first period of a plurality of touch sensing periods included in a one frame period, determines whether at least one of the s number of horizontal electrodes is touched based on a plurality of sensing signals received from at least two of the s number of horizontal electrodes, and during a second period of the plurality of touch sensing periods, determines whether at least one of the s number of horizontal electrodes, which is either the same or different from the at least one of the s number of horizontal electrodes determined during the first period, is touched based on one or more sensing signals received from at least one of the k number of longitudinal electrodes.
